Solution for -2(x-3)=-5-2x equation:


Simplifying
-2(x + -3) = -5 + -2x

Reorder the terms:
-2(-3 + x) = -5 + -2x
(-3 * -2 + x * -2) = -5 + -2x
(6 + -2x) = -5 + -2x

Add '2x' to each side of the equation.
6 + -2x + 2x = -5 + -2x + 2x

Combine like terms: -2x + 2x = 0
6 + 0 = -5 + -2x + 2x
6 = -5 + -2x + 2x

Combine like terms: -2x + 2x = 0
6 = -5 + 0
6 = -5

Solving
6 = -5

Couldn't find a variable to solve for.

This equation is invalid, the left and right sides are not equal, therefore there is no solution.
